Optimizing Muscle Growth with Injectable Steroids

For athletes seeking to amplify muscle growth, injectable steroids have long been a polarizing topic. While their use is banned in many sporting competitions due to ethical and health concerns, some individuals {resortto these substances to achieve rapid results. Injectable steroids mimic the effects of testosterone, a hormone naturally produced by the body, leading to increased protein synthesis and muscle mass. However, it's crucial to understand that using injectable steroids without proper medical supervision can have significant health risks. Potential issues include liver damage, cardiovascular disease, hormonal imbalances, and psychological alterations.
